UFDF shuns invitation to witness the launching of new Constitution 2013

21/8/2013

3 Comments

 
Picture
_ STATEMENT

[No 13/2013]

[Wednesday August 21, 2013]

  The UFDF today announced that its members who received invitations to attend the AG’s briefing tomorrow on the regimes constitution would not be attending on the grounds that the process lacks credibility, it will be nothing more than a lecture by the AG on the vernacular with no opportunity for political parties and other interest groups and the people of Fiji to discuss or debate the document before being imposed.

Without the full participation and approval of the people, the regimes constitution will have no legitimacy says UFDF and allowing just 2 weeks from Thursday to distribute the document to all of the people and entertain only comments on the vernacular and not the constitution, makes it self-evident that the intention of the regime is self serving and this constitution will create even greater divisions and stress in our society.

The leaders of the UFDF are meeting this week to complete their own roadmap to democracy which will be published.  This will be the path we will follow says the UFDF and every citizen who values and respects the rule of law and seeks to return Fiji to a truly inclusive, transparent, accountable and legitimate  democracy should give full support to the UFDF’s Roadmap

  The UFDF stresses that the President has no legal mandate to assent to the regime's so-called constitution and without the full participation of the people in the preparation and finalization of the constitution, the regimes document will never be representative of the views and aspirations of the people of Fiji and its planed imposition on the people will never be accepted nor will it have any legitimacy.
